[ ] Donation-receipt mailer (Almswick): confirm that receipt PDFs are generated from the sanitized donor-record view only, that template variables are escaped before rendering, and that the send queue rejects recipients absent from the consent table. Verify the dry-run batch matched expected counts exactly. Sign-off requires the staging run's verification token, which the pipeline prints and should be pasted below.

pipeline stamp: htk4_66df

Alert: LOG_SAMPLING_DISABLED — ChatterCrane service

Fires when adaptive log sampling on ChatterCrane drops below 1% enforcement for more than ten minutes. ChatterCrane emits roughly 40k lines per second unsampled, which saturates the Pondwright ingest tier and inflates storage costs. Verify the sampler sidecar is running and its config map matches the deployed version. Mitigation steps and rollback notes are documented on the internal page below.

operations page: https://superset.kelvicorp.example/pipeline/run/display/view/9edfe8e23ee3f5ff

Handover note — partitioning work on Ledgerfox

Mona, I finished converting the events table to monthly range partitions. The cron that pre-creates next month's partition runs on the 25th; if it fails, inserts will error at month rollover, so watch that job closely. The partition manager reads these settings at startup.

settings of tagug-fajof:
[zorwyn]
host = zorwyn.nelvrosys.corp
user = zorwyn_svc
database = zorwyn_prod

Subject: Gatewarden rate-limit cut-over — done

Cut-over to the token-bucket limiter completed last night. Legacy fixed-window code removed from the Larkspur gateway. No client errors during the switch; p99 latency unchanged. Per-tenant buckets now refill independently, so burst handling differs from the old behavior — review the tests with that in mind. The production limiter is running with the following configuration values.

deployment values, tadug-yajog:
[fraok]
team = ulaion
access_code = ac_2d497b
owner = raleth.holir
host = fraok.paliqtech.internal
port = 5672
peer = pelix.zemvartech.corp
salt = 3d0db232
pin = 7042